Support "bracketed paste" mode. This adds a -p flag to paste-buffer - if
this is used and the application has requested bracketed pastes, then tmux surrounds the pasted text by \033[200~ and \033[201~. Applications like vim can (apparently) use this to avoid, for example, indenting the text. From Ailin Nemui.
